Chapter 413: The Banquet 1

Translator: Dragon Boat Translation   Editor: Dragon Boat Translation

Ye Xiyuan lowered her head and remained silent, offering no further words or self-defense.

Observing Ye Xiyuan’s demeanor, Qian Gumeng became increasingly furious.

“Ye Xiyuan, you…”

“Alright, Qian Gumeng, please keep quiet,” Li Deze interjected abruptly. “It’s truly a tragedy for Ye Xiyuan to have a friend like you. And furthermore, we won’t let today’s incident be brushed aside so easily. Your actions just now amounted to attempted murder. The injuries on Ye Xiyuan’s body stand as clear evidence. We won’t let you escape justice.”

“No, Brother Deze, Gumeng didn’t do it on purpose,” Ye Xiyuan pleaded, gripping Li Deze’s arm and hastily speaking. “Let’s put an end to this matter as it is, and not pursue it any further.”

“Xiyuan, by doing this, you’re condoning her criminal behavior,” Li Deze furrowed his brows and remarked. “She nearly took your life moments ago, and yet you’re here pleading for her. Just look at her, does she seem like someone who will appreciate your mercy?”

“Brother Deze, this is my own affair, and I’ve declared my decision not to pursue it.” Ye Xiyuan’s tone grew resolute. “I’m the victim, and I have the right to make that call.’

Watching Ye Xiyuan’s demeanor, Li Deze couldn’t help but feel exasperated.

“Ye Xiyuan, don’t put on a show here,” Qian Gumeng glared at Ye Xiyuan. “Don’t think that your past deeds have gone unnoticed. Actions have consequences, and you will face retribution.”

“Todays events won’t end so easily,” Li Deze turned to Qian Gumeng, speaking firmly. “Even if Xiyuan chooses not to pursue this, it doesn’t mean the incident never happened. I will report this to the principal now and let him ensure justice is served. I believe the principal will make a fair decision and will not allow a student with murderous intent to remain here.’

Seeing the boy she cared for treating her this way, Qian Gumeng felt utterly heartbroken.

“Li Deze, don’t be naive. Do you truly believe that Ye Xiyuan likes you? She merely regards you as a backup plan, yet you devote yourself entirely to her. Is it truly worth it?”

“My personal matters have no relevance to you,” Li Deze looked at Qian Gumeng with a mixture of disdain, as if he had spotted something unsavory. “Furthermore, don’t spew baseless accusations. There is nothing romantic between Xiyuan and me. I will continue to cherish her like a sister.”

Although his affection for Ye Xiyuan lingered in his heart, he had vowed, just as he had at Ye Xiyuan’s birthday celebration, to silently protect her without causing her any distress.

With these words, Li Deze took Ye Xiyuan’s hand and began walking toward the principal’s office. He couldn’t let this matter be swept under the rug. Even if he chose not to pursue legal consequences against Qian Gumeng, he was determined to ensure she was expelled from the school. Otherwise, they would share the same campus, and he had no idea when Qian Gumeng might snap and pose a threat to Ye Xiyuan again.

“You will come to regret this, Li Deze. I promise you that. Ye Xiyuan is not as simple as she seems.”

Watching Li Deze depart, Qian Gumeng sobbed loudly.

“Is it worth it?” Just then, a figure appeared before Qian Gumeng. “For the sake of Li Deze, you and Ye Xiyuan have played a dangerous game, and now the tables have turned. Do you genuinely believe it’s all worth it?”

“Xuyan?” Qian Gumeng raised her head and saw Ouyang Xuyan standing before her. She immediately reached out and grasped his sleeve, urgently pleading, “You must help me. You’re the only one left who can. No one else is willing to support me.”

As in countless previous instances, she turned to Ouyang Xuyan for assistance.

She knew all too well that even if the entire world abandoned her, Ouyang Xuvan would remain steadfastly by her side.

Hearing Qian Gumengs plea, Ouyang Xuyan’s eyes betrayed a hint of pain. “Then how do you wish for me to help you?”

At this moment, he recalled the words Ye Lengan had once spoken. It seemed that he had consistently played the role of a sycophant in front of Qian Gurneng. Now, he couldn’t help but reflect upon himself. Had everything he sacrificed for her truly been worthwhile? For Qian Gumeng, he had given so much.. Was it time to cease?
